School Psychologist/ School Psychologist Intern job at Springfield Platte view Community Schools. Nebraska.
Job Description
School Psychologist
Qualifications: EdS or PhD in School Psychology. National Certification (NCSP) Preferred. Must qualify for Nebraska Teaching Certificate in School Psychology.
Length of
Contract:
The School Psychologist will follow the length of service as outlined in the Negotiated Agreement with an additional 5 Extended Contract Days.
Immediate Supervisor: Director of Special Services
General
Job Description:
The school psychologist is responsible for fulfilling a broad, expanded role in psychology in schools. This person must have strong consultation skills, data-based decision-making skills, knowledge of behavior and academic interventions, leadership skills, and assessment knowledge.
